Output e17625629e878cb61162912d56cd602f1a7605390f178aa923afc97342c6a677:1

value
100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 086d430edf2cc2eb69616669faadcea738838522 OP_EQUALVERIFY OP_CHECKSIG
address
1mZJBtVKvbyZ5FpigRKdqzu1oVPTHNAVH
transaction
e17625629e878cb61162912d56cd602f1a7605390f178aa923afc97342c6a677
spent
true